Obituary from "The Plymouth Review."
Calvin F. Beisser, 63, of 101 1/2 Edna St., Plymouth, died at Plymouth Hopital monday were he had been a patient four weeks.
Born May 21, 1911, at Plymouth, the son of the late Rev. and Mrs Fred W. Beisser, he attended Plymouth schools.
On May 30, 1942, he married Harriet Gorman at Madison. The couple had lived in Plymouth since marriage.
Mr. Beisser worked for Kraft Foods, Plymouth and Sheboygan. He was employed for 10 years by Gilson Bros. Co., Plymouth, prior to retiring due to ill health in 1969.
He was a member of Salem United Church of Christ, Plymouth.
He is survived by his widow and four sisters, Mrs. Vernon Zimmermann, Appleton, Mrs A. C. Andersen, Sheboygan, Mrs. Alma Hirsch, Plymouth, and Mrs. Carroll Rusch, Superior.
He ws preceded in death by two brothers.
Funeral services will be at 2 p.m. Thursday at Salem UCC. The Rev. Lowell Ferguson will officiate. Bural will take place in Plymouth Woodlawn Cemetery.
Friends may call at Wittkopp Funeral Home, Plymouth, from 3 p.m. Wedneday until 11 a.m. Thursday, and at the church from noon until the time of the service.
A memorial has been established in Mr. Beisser's name.
